The pilot runs for one quarter, with hardware costs capitalized and installation expensed against the partnerships budget. Revenue share terms are deliberately conservative to encourage adoption; please model both the base and expansion scenarios before Friday's review. Success metrics and invoicing cadence are documented in the shared tracker. The confidential note below outlines our expansion plans if the pilot succeeds.

board note of kadug-tawig: Only 5 of the 100 pilot accounts renewed Oliath, so a churn review is set for April 15.

Key ceremony checklist — item 7: Verify the tailfin CLI (internal log tailing tool) can authenticate against the sealed Brockhaven log broker before sealing the ceremony record. Run tailfin verify with the ceremony profile, confirm the stream handshake completes, and record the output hash in the ledger. Future maintainers: do not skip this step; a failed handshake here invalidates the entire rotation. Once verified, store the materials, and note that recovery requires the passphrase recorded immediately below.

recovery phrase for fajeg-kawep: druix-gorius-briax-ulaeth-fraox-lammir-pelox-jormir-pelwyn-julir

**Handover — StockTally reconciliation job (Priya → Marten)**
Support: job runs nightly at 02:10, compares warehouse counts against the Ledgerline snapshot. Known quirk: partial runs leave a lock row in recon_state; delete it before rerunning. Alerts route to the ops channel. Do not touch the variance threshold without sign-off. If the job's credential cache expires, the rescue tool will prompt, and the answer is the passphrase written immediately below.

strongbox words: druvan-lamys-eliius-jorax-istox-soreth-ulays-gilix-ralix-oliiel-norwyn-casvan-praius